Ensuring Quality and Reliability
While used generators offer cost advantages, ensuring their quality is critical to maximizing value. Reputable sellers thoroughly inspect and refurbish units, replacing worn components and testing performance to ensure reliability. Buyers should look for generators with documented maintenance records and warranties, which provide added assurance of the unit’s condition and longevity.
Key considerations include the generator’s age, hours of use, and the environment in which it was operated. For example, a well-maintained diesel generator from a commercial setting may offer years of dependable service. Buyers can also request load testing or professional inspections to verify performance, ensuring the generator meets their power needs without unexpected issues.
